Wilson hospitalised
It was not known why he was admitted, but a neighbour said a police car, fire truck and ambulance were outside the actorâs gated house in Santa Monica yesterday at about noon.
âThese guys were kind of taking their time taking a stretcher out of the ambulance, then they went into the house,â said neighbour Geoffry White, 61, who lives directly across the street from the actor.
Santa Monica Fire Battalion Chief Jose Torres said the department responded to a call that involved Wilson, star of Wedding Crashers and an Academy Award nominee in 2001 for his screenplay The Royal Tenenbaums. A spokeswoman for Cedars-Sinai Medical Centre in Los Angeles said that Wilson was in âgood conditionâ.
